Thyroid Hormone Receptor
THR
Thyroid hormone receptor is a member of the nuclear receptor superfamily that shuttles between the cytosol and nucleus. Thyroid hormone receptors are ligand-dependent transcription factors that mediate the biological activities of thyroid hormone (T3). Thyroid hormone receptors are encoded by two genes, one for TRα and another for TRβ, which encode the major isoforms of TR, including TRα1, TRα2, TRβ1, and TRβ2. The thyroid hormone receptors mediate the pleiotropic activities of the thyroid hormone (T3) in growth, development, and differentiation and in maintaining metabolic homeostasis.
Thyroid hormone receptors are zinc finger transcription factors in the erbA superfamily that bind DNA at specific response element sequences (thyroid hormone response elements, TREs) and activate gene expression in response to thyroid hormone (T3). Thyroid hormone receptors have been shown to bind DNA as monomers, homodimers, or heterodimers with another erbA superfamily member, the retinoid X receptor (RXR).

Elunetirom
0 ImagesSynonyms: MA-JD21; ABX-002Elunetirom (MA-JD21) is an orally active, blood-brain barrier-permeable prodrug of LL-340001. Elunetirom employs fatty acid amide hydrolase (FAAH)-dependent prodrug technology to enhance the brain delivery of LL-340001, a potent thyroid hormone receptor agonist with 15-fold higher selectivity for TRβ over TRα. Elunetirom induces T3-regulated gene expression, including that of ABCD2. Elunetirom drives neuroplasticity and bioenergetic changes, and induces neurogenesis, neuritogenesis, and synaptogenesis. Elunetirom is applicable to research related to major depressive disorder and X-linked adrenoleukodystrophy. -

ALG-055009
0 ImagesCat. No.: HY-168046CAS No.: 2542029-03-6ALG-055009 is a selective and orally active Thyroid Hormone Receptor Beta (THR-β) agonist with an EC50 of 0.063 μM. ALG-055009 binds to the T3 hormone pocket of human THR-β, forming polar interactions with protein residues. ALG-055009 can lower total cholesterol levels in rats on a high-fat diet. ALG-055009 exhibits high metabolic stability, good permeability, a long in vivo half-life, and limited drug-drug interaction liability. ALG-055009 can be used in studies related to metabolic dysfunction-associated fatty liver disease. -

TR antagonist 2
0 ImagesCat. No.: HY-127024ACAS No.: 1073179-55-1TR antagonist 2 (Compound 10a) is a competitive thyroid hormone receptors (TRα/β) antagonist (IC50=47 nM). TR antagonist 2 competes with triiodothyronine (T3) for binding to the ligand-binding domain of TR to block receptor-coactivator complex formation and inhibit target gene transcription, reducing thyroid hormone-mediated hypermetabolic effects. TR antagonist 2 is promising for research of hyperthyroidism (e.g., Graves' disease) and thyrotoxicosis. -

Debutyldronedarone hydrochloride
0 ImagesSynonyms: SR35021 hydrochlorideDebutyldronedarone hydrochloride (SR35021 hydrochloride) is a Cytochrome P450 enzyme inhibitor and a Thyroid Hormone Receptor inhibitor, and it is a metabolite of Dronedarone (HY-A0016). Debutyldronedarone hydrochloride inhibits the binding of T3 to TRα1 and TRβ1. Debutyldronedarone hydrochloride reduces the incidence of reperfusion-induced ventricular fibrillation in anesthetized rats, while decreasing their heart rate and blood pressure. Debutyldronedarone hydrochloride can be used in studies related to ventricular fibrillation and atrial fibrillation. -
